djennings wrote:This thread is a perfect example of how uninstalling orphan packages can cause unexpected consequences.

Yes, definitely! And it renders the often-quoted advice ("use 'urpme --auto-orphans' only if you know what you are doing!") as next to "Do not use it!" because it takes a lot of knowledge to actually "know what you are doing" in this context. I've been using Linux for almost 17 years, Mandrake/Mandriva since it's birth - but I don't claim to be able to detect all the consequences of each and every "orphan" in a list of 100+x packages (not mentioning the time it would take to find out). IMHO this whole "orphan" display causes more trouble than benefits.

I too am having the same problem....only when I type urpmi liblame0, it tells me there is no package called liblame0.........
SAlineBoy
 
Posts: 32
Joined: Sep 30th, '11, 14:39

Re: [SOLVED] K3B rip to MP3 or OGG

Postby maat » Jun 6th, '12, 18:13

liblame0 is in the repository named "tainted"

Goto Mageia ControlCenter -> Packages management -> Configure your sources -> activate tainted release and tainted updates -> OK

then again urpmi liblame0

Re: [SOLVED] K3B rip to MP3 or OGG

Postby SAlineBoy » Jun 8th, '12, 11:03

.......uninstalled lame, liblame, and gstreamer. Uninstalled K3B.
Reinstalled Lame, Liblame and gstreamer, and K3B. Turned pc off, went for a cup of tea, turned pc back on, and I was then finally able to see the MP3lame option in K3B. I have sucessfully ripped a few cd's to the pc and all work perfectly. I really do not like MP3, and would rather go with ogg or flac, which I am told give better sound reproduction, but as I use my IPOD in the car etc, and all my collection is on it, I need MP3.
